The Errata page is a list of known problems, and the fixes for them. You need to read the explaination of the problem, and download the rpm files that apply to your version of Redhat. Just follow the links into the Errata page that focuses on your version of Redhat and see what packages are needed. To check what version of a package is currently on your system, just type in rpm -q packagename. If the package number is lower than the errata listed, you should probably download the errata rpm file. Hope this helps.
